I have always been more of a Chinese lover than Indian, and I have always stuck to the same things…read morewhen I order. As I got older, I realised my tastes had changed, and now, I would say that Chinese and Indian take aways are on an even keel for me. This take away opened up a few years ago, and helped convert me to the ways of spice. The menu is big and varied. If there is something you want but don't see, you will probably be able to order it anyway, if you just ask the chef. The people who own The Curry Club have become friends, and often give us discounts, and even bring stuff to our back gate (which is literally ten steps away from the take away). The owners are friendly and personable, always asking me how I'm getting on at Uni and even making my boyfriend feel welcome when I started dating him, which was lovely. The stand out favourite from The Curry Club has got to be the pizzas. They are to die for! The base is always crispy on the outside, but just the right amount of doughy in the middle, and they are always brimming with toppings and cheese. A medium pizza is around 12" and could easily feed four people. They do meal deals too, like a 10" pizza, chips, king kebab and can of juice for about £8, brilliant if you have people round to watch a film. Their munchy boxes are also fab, at £5-£9 depending on the size. They usually contain a good sized nann bread, pakora, chicken chatt, chicken tikka, chips and salad. Not the healthiest of meals, but damn tasty when you just can't be bothered cooking and you don't care about your waistline, which happens to me far too often! The currys are good and don't skimp on portion size or quality. We usually get the meal deal for £15.99, which includes 2 curries of your choice, two rices, salad, nann bread and pakora, which is more than enough for 4 people, and really tasty. My personal favourite is the Chicken Dansac, a lentil and chicken curry which is just the right side of spicy. The prices are really good, the staff are friendly and helpful, and it's just that little bit too convenient for me! You have to try a Curry Club pizza before you die, I insist!

Mondo has a nice look and feel to it since the location had a refit when it changed to Mondo…read more If you ever visited this location when it was called 'Ata bar & Grill' the menu is quite similar, a few changes but nothing too drastic. Overall the quality of the food is good, the prices are reasonable and staff are attentive and friendly. My only issue with Mondo is that the quality can vary, and the vegetarian options are limited to 2 pizzas and one pasta (main courses). Since changing to Mondo I have visited twice and ordered the Penne Arriabiata each time. The first visit the sauce coated the pasta and was tasty with a slight heat. The second ( more recent visit) the sauce was too spicy ( in my opinion) which killed the subtle flavour and as it was a drier consistency which did not coat the pasta. Friends and family members who have visited have liked the quality and despite my concerns I'd visit again.
